Why Nostr? What is Njump?
2024-06-20 14:47:34
in reply to

ManiMe on Nostr: I think I’ve outlined your 2 and 3 in this short summary article. ...

I think I’ve outlined your 2 and 3 in this short summary article.

Trusted connections between real people on Nostr is how this open social network (owned by nobody) will avoid being overrun by bots and bad actors.

Because Nostr doesn’t have centralized moderation or content control, the surfacing of quality content is becoming a growing concern for users and developers alike. Decentralized “webs of trust” (friends trusting friends for content and account recommendations) is our best protection, but the tools that form these webs (content filters and trust rankings) need to be in the hands of end users. The ad-hoc manner in which webs of trust is implemented on Nostr today (based on follows and different for each client) is both inaccessible and unscalable.

Sovereign Webs of Trust will fix this.

Sovereign WoT is a Nostr Implementation Possibility (NIP) being designed to put the end user in charge of their own feeds and recommendations. It proposes two standards. One for end users to indicate whether a followed account “is trusted” and another for developers to publish filters that can suggest “trustworthy” content and accounts for their subscribed users.

Here’s (roughly) how it could work:

  1. Because “followed ≠ trusted” (for most users), a dedicated and private “is trusted” list (replaceable event kind) for every user will provide the canonical reference for algos to suggest “trustworthy” content and accounts.

  2. Because “free markets” are a great environment for discovering what works and what doesn’t, end users will be able to subscribe to (and share) their favorite WoT filters for content feeds and account recommendations. These WoT filters (event kinds) may be published by clients, or relays, or any vendor, and may use any Nostr event data to surface “trustworthy” content and accounts.

Some WoT filter possibilities

Maybe WoT filters for content feeds?

  • all my folllows content?
  • all my follows trusted by my WoT?
  • only from my trusted follows?
    • only content reacted to by a trusted follow?

Maybe WoT filters for recommending new follows?

  • accounts who post reactions or comments on a “marked” post?
  • accounts followed by my trusted accounts?
  • accounts trusted by my trusted accounts?
  • accounts with content “reposted” by a trusted account?
  • WARN of imposter (having similar profile data as trusted or followed)?
  • better WARN of imposter (also checks for similar pfp)?

Maybe WoT filters for suggesting wot filters?

  • used by my trusted friends?
  • used by anybody in my WoT?

Maybe WoT filters to manage trust ranking itself?

  • all my follows are trusted?
  • all my follows whom I’ve “interacted with” in 30 days are trusted?
  • TrustNet style “let me assign labels and numbers” to qualify trust level.

It’s all on the table.

Join the discussion :

  • follow and post to these tags on Nostr: #wot, #wotnip, #sovwot

  • join and post to the “Sovereign WoT WG” working group : naddr1qv…6vst/notes

  • track our progress in the NIPs repo on GitHub

Author Public Key
npub1manlnflyzyjhgh970t8mmngrdytcp3jrmaa66u846ggg7t20cgqqvyn9tn